Municipal Rose Garden

Municipal Rose Garden

Visiting the Municipal Rose Garden in San Jose was like stepping into a fragrant dream! Spanning over five glorious acres, this vibrant garden boasts more than 4,000 rose bushes that bloom in a kaleidoscope of colors. Wandering along the winding paths, I was enchanted by the elegant arrangements and the sweet scent wafting through the air. This tranquil oasis is perfect for a leisurely stroll, a romantic picnic, or simply soaking up nature’s beauty. The garden truly captures the essence of serenity and beauty—an absolute must-visit for anyone exploring San Jose! Don’t forget your camera!

Almaden Quicksilver County Park

Almaden Quicksilver County Park

Nestled among rolling hills and rich history, Almaden Quicksilver County Park truly captures the spirit of adventure. As I wandered the scenic trails, I marveled at the remnants of the old mercury mines that once thrived here. The diverse landscape, dotted with vibrant wildflowers and towering oak trees, invites exploration at every turn. Hiking up to the historic Mines of Milan was a treasure in itself, revealing breathtaking views of the valley below. Whether you’re biking or picnicking, this park offers a perfect blend of nature and history. Don’t miss the chance to experience it for yourself!

Kelley Park

Kelley Park
🗺️ 1300 Senter Rd, San Jose, CA 95112
☎️ 408-794-7275
🌐 Website
Sunday: 8 AM–7 PM
Monday: 8 AM–7 PM
Tuesday: 8 AM–7 PM
Wednesday: 8 AM–7 PM
Thursday: 8 AM–7 PM
Friday: 8 AM–7 PM
Saturday: 8 AM–8 PM

Kelley Park is a delightful oasis in the heart of San Jose that left me enchanted! Spanning over 170 acres, this park is not just about lush landscapes; it’s home to the Japanese Friendship Garden, where serene walking paths intertwine with tranquil ponds, creating a perfect escape. I enjoyed exploring the Rosicrucian Egyptian Museum, an unexpected gem that transports you back to ancient times. The sprawling lawns are ideal for picnics, and I was charmed by the playful peacocks roaming freely. Whether you're seeking adventure or relaxation, Kelley Park offers a wonderful blend of experiences that cater to every visitor!
